Caravaggio's Angel ******SIGNED & LINED****

Brandon, Ruth

ISBN 10: 1845296974 ISBN 13: 9781845296971
Published by Constable, London, 2008
Language: English
Condition: Fine Hardcover

Sold by BRITOBOOKS, Isle of man, United Kingdom

AbeBooks Seller since 4 January 2007

Seller rating 5 out of 5 stars 5-star rating, Learn more about seller ratings

View this seller's items


Used - Hardcover

Condition: Fine

Price: £ 25 Convert Currency
£ 4.45 shipping within United Kingdom Destination, rates & speeds

Quantity: 1 available

Add to basket